Bayezit Surname Meaning
User-submitted Reference
The surname Bayezit derives from the Arabic بايزيد (Bayāzīd), meaning 'devoted saint,' and was borne by Ottoman sultans Bayezid I (r. 1389–1402) and Bayezid II (r. 1481–1512). It was adopted as an official family name after Turkey's 1934 Surname Law, reflecting its imperial prestige. According to local genealogical tradition, a Greek-Epirote household originally known as Vazianos entered Ottoman service under Bayezid II and—like many devşirme or client families—was recorded in 15th‑century tax registers as 'Bayezid‑zade' ('son of Bayezid'), a practice attested in surviving defterler.

How Common Is The Last Name Bayezit? popularity and diffusion
The last name is the 188,085th most commonly occurring family name on a global scale, borne by around 1 in 3,240,349 people. The surname is predominantly found in Asia, where 84 percent of Bayezit reside; 84 percent reside in West Asia and 84 percent reside in Anatolia and Highlands. It is also the 885,979th most numerous given name at a global level It is held by 112 people.
It is most frequently occurring in Turkey, where it is carried by 2,233 people, or 1 in 34,851. In Turkey Bayezit is most numerous in: Van Province, where 35 percent are found, Istanbul Province, where 20 percent are found and Bursa Province, where 7 percent are found.
